What is Mesothelioma?
Mesothelioma is a type of cancer that establishes in the lining of the lungs, abdominal area, or heart. It is mainly connected to Asbestos Lung Cancer Louisiana Risk exposure, which can take place in different environments, consisting of workplaces, homes, and public buildings. The symptoms typically take decades to manifest, making the illness especially insidious. Sadly, due to the fact that of Louisiana's industrial history, numerous citizens have actually been exposed to Asbestos Cancer Louisiana, resulting in a growing requirement for legal assistance.

Mesothelioma attorneys specialize in representing people identified with the illness due to asbestos exposure. Their main roles include:

Legal Representation: They advocate for the rights of their customers, guaranteeing they get the compensation they should have.

Investigation: Attorneys conduct comprehensive examinations to identify the sources of asbestos exposure and establish liability.

Claim Preparation: They prepare legal documents and proof needed to sue or lawsuit.

Negotiation: Experienced lawyers work out with insurer and other celebrations to protect a fair settlement for their customers.

Trial Representation: If settlements stop working, mesothelioma attorneys are equipped to represent clients in court, providing a strong case to a judge or jury.

How long do I have to file a claim in Louisiana?Claims normally have a particular statute of limitations. In Louisiana Asbestos Exposure Lung Cancer, the limitation is normally one year from the date of diagnosis or death. Nevertheless, it's crucial to seek advice from an attorney for particular guidance based on specific circumstances.3. Engaging a mesothelioma attorney involves a number of key actions:

Initial Consultation: Most attorneys offer a complimentary preliminary assessment to talk about the case.

Case Evaluation: During this phase, the attorney examines the information of the exposure, diagnosis, and the proper legal alternatives.

Suing: Once the case is established, the attorney will submit a claim or lawsuit on behalf of the customer.

Discovery Phase: Both parties exchange information and collect evidence supporting their claims.

Settlement or Trial: The attorney will negotiate with the defense to reach a settlement or prepare for trial if essential.
